Rear Bumper

The rear bumper is an essential component of a car's design, serving both aesthetic and functional purposes. It is primarily designed to absorb impact in the event of a minor collision, thereby protecting the car's body and passengers from damage. Beyond safety, the rear bumper also contributes to the vehicle's aerodynamic efficiency and overall appearance, often incorporating design elements that align with the car's brand identity.

Manufacturers use a variety of materials to construct rear bumpers, including plastic, fiberglass, and metal, each offering different levels of durability and impact resistance. The choice of material can significantly affect the car's performance in safety tests and its susceptibility to damage in low-speed impacts. Additionally, rear bumpers may house other components such as sensors for parking assistance or exhaust systems, further integrating them into the vehicle's functionality.
